On 2020/10/21 8:19, Ben Elliston wrote:
On Wed, Oct 21, 2020 at 08:18:08AM +0900, Rin Okuyama wrote:

In no other GNU triplet is an underscore used before "be". There are
two digits preceding the "be", so it's quite readable without an
underscore. An underscore is also not used in your uname -p output. I
propose to instead make the change:

    +         aarch64eb) machine=aarch64be-unknown ;;

OK?

We chose aarch64_be, since Linux already uses it:

Sorry, I missed that. OK, then.
